Keep in mind that the residuals should not contain any predictive information. Im far for assuming there is a software bug somewhere, but clearly things differ between those two. To obtain tted values or regression residuals from this regression, type. The residuals and standardized values as well as the predicted values, the confidence interval endpoints, and the prediction interval endpoints can be found in. To check these assumptions, you should use a residuals versus fitted values plot. How to perform a multiple regression analysis in spss statistics.
The residuals are the values of the dependent variable minus the predicted values. Spss will then calculate the mean and standard deviation for each variable in the equation and the. Check your residual plots to ensure trustworthy regression. Now that we have some intuition for leverage, lets look at an example of a plot of leverage vs residuals. The ideal random pattern of the residual plot has disappeared, since the one outlier really deviates from the pattern of the rest of the data. A got an email from sami yesterday, sending me a graph of residuals, and asking me what could be done with a graph of residuals, obtained from continue reading residuals. Most notably, we can directly plot a fitted regression model.
The residual data of the simple linear regression model is the difference between the observed data of the dependent variable y and the fitted values y problem. The keywords zresid and adjpred in this context refer to the residual value and predicted value. Regression with spss chapter 1 simple and multiple regression. Plot the residual of the simple linear regression model of the data set faithful against the independent variable waiting. The other charts are accessed by selecting the other charts button in the upper left hand corner. Plot of residuals vs fitted values we can use this plot to check the assumptions of linearity and constant variance. The diagnostic plots show residuals in four different ways. On the analyseit ribbon tab, in the statistical analyses group, click fit model, and then click multiple regression. On day 3 of the trial, the court examines the allegation that the residuals in mr. Select residuals as the y variable and predicted values as the x variable. If you violate the assumptions, you risk producing results that you cant trust. Below is the plot from the regression analysis i did for the fantasy football article mentioned above.
The binned residuals plot instead, after dividing the data into categories bins based on their fitted values, the average residual versus the average fitted value. When conducting a residual analysis, a residuals versus fits plot is the most frequently created plot. Notice that, as the value of the fits increases, the scatter among the residuals widens. What weve got already before diving in, its good to remind ourselves of the default options that r has for visualising residuals. Specify the default settings for residual plots in anova. Trial software how to plot residual and fitting curve. This plot shows if residuals have nonlinear patterns. Features new in stata 16 disciplines statamp which stata is right for me. Values that the regression model predicts for each case. So instead, lets plot the predicted values versus the observed values for these. Interpretation use the residuals versus fits plot to verify the assumption that the residuals are randomly distributed and have constant variance. Note how the vertical range of the residuals increases as the fitted values increases. This assumption can be checked with plots of the residuals versus. The value the model predicts for the dependent variable.
Plot the residual of the simple linear regression model of the data. The variable has the same print and write format as the predicted values variable that is. To produce a scatterplot of residuals by fit values, recall the chart builder. Units is a variable in your data, not a particular name for somekind of variable like residuals or fitted values. Heteroscedasticity in regression analysis statistics by jim. Residuals versus predicted values the standardized residuals are plotted against the standardized predicted values. Create residuals plots and save the standardized residuals as we have been doing with each analysis. If the variance of the residuals is nonconstant then the residual variance is said to be heteroscedastic.
How to perform a simple linear regression analysis using spss statistics. Mar 30, 2019 we can see that high leverage or far covariates do in fact lead to a large change in fitted value in response to a change in the response. Each selection adds one or more new variables to your active data file. R vs spss find out the 7 most important differences.
If the slope of the plotted points is less steep than the normal line, the residuals show greater variability than a normal distribution. This article describes how to interpret the rf spread plot. In the sas documentation, the residualfit spread plot is also called an rf plot. You can also use residuals to detect some forms of heteroscedasticity and autocorrelation. I recorded each runner one at a time and entered their data into minitab in the order they were tested. Lets return to our example with n 4 data points 3 blue and 1 red. Use residual plots to check the assumptions of an ols linear regression model. Options for avplots plot marker options affect the rendition of markers drawn at the plotted points, including their shape, size, color, and outline. It is a scatter plot of residuals on the y axis and the predictor x values on the x axis. Therefore, the second and third plots, which seem to indicate dependency between the residuals and the fitted values. Specify default settings for residual plots in anova, regression, and doe.
To examine the residuals we can graph these residuals in a residual plot a scatterplot of the regression residuals. With superb illustrations and downloadable practice data file. Note that, as defined, the residuals appear on the y axis and the predictor values the lifetime alcohol consumptions for the men appear on the x axis. They are extreme values based on each criterion and identified by the row numbers in the data set. Excessive nonconstant variance can create technical difficulties with a multiple linear regression model. Specify the default settings for residual plots in anova, regression, and doe. The errors have constant variance, with the residuals scattered randomly around zero. We can see that high leverage or far covariates do in fact lead to a large change in fitted value in response to a change in the response. Aug 23, 2016 in most cases, you should be able to follow along with each step, but it will help if youre already familiar with these. Calculating unstandardized and standardized predicted and residual values in spss and excel duration. Does anyone know how to execute an analysis of residuals in score variables spss to know if variables are normally distributed. Dec 06, 2015 this video demonstrates how test the normality of residuals in spss. For a simple linear regression model, if the predictor on the x axis is the same predictor that is used in the regression model, the residuals vs. Here is a plot of the residuals versus predicted y.
There are several plotting routines, including rvfplot residuals versus fitted. The residuals are the length of the vertical dashed lines from the data. Another kind of graph that you might want to make is a residual versus fitted plot. A residual plot is a scatterplot of the residual observed predicted values versus the predicted or fitted as used in the residual plot value. Spss does not automatically draw in the regression line the horizontal line at residual 0.
A basic type of graph is to plot residuals against predictors or fitted values. The variables we are using to predict the value of the dependent variable are. In this residuals versus fits plot, the data appear to be randomly distributed about zero. Jul 18, 2011 when conducting any statistical analysis it is important to evaluate how well the model fits the data and that the data meet the assumptions of the model. Standardized variables either the predicted values or the residuals have a mean of zero and standard deviation of one.
This is indicated by the mean residual value for every fitted value. Lets go back and predict academic performance api00 from percent enrollment enroll. Course notes for is 6489, statistics and predictive analytics. Asymptotic standard errors of predicted values and residuals, and special. Typically, the telltale pattern for heteroscedasticity is that as the fitted values increases, the variance of the residuals also increases. In this post well describe what we can learn from a residuals vs fitted plot, and then make the plot for several r datasets and analyze them. Residual plots display the residual values on the yaxis and fitted values, or another variable, on the xaxis. To avoid any confusion, you should always clarify whether youre talking about standardized or studentized residuals when designating an observation to be an outlier. Just as for the assessment of linearity, a commonly used graphical method is to use the residual versus fitted plot see above. But some outliers or high leverage observations exert influence on the fitted regression model, biasing our model estimates. Note that the normality of residuals assessment is model dependent meaning that this can change if we add more predictors.
You can save predicted values, residuals, and other statistics useful for diagnostic information. Understanding diagnostic plots for linear regression analysis posted on monday, september 21st, 2015 at 3. There are numerous ways to do this and a variety of statistical tests to evaluate deviations from model assumptions. In r this is indicated by the red line being close to the dashed line. You should be able to look back at the scatter plot of the data and see how the data points there correspond to the data points in the residual versus fits plot here.
While looking for a r related solution i found some inconsistency between r and spss ver. Suppose you have the following regression equation. Plot residuals of linear mixedeffects model matlab. For generalized models it is often more useful to examine. After you fit a regression model, it is crucial to check the residual plots. The variance of the residuals increases with the fitted values. The residuals versus fits graph plots the residuals on the yaxis and the fitted values on the xaxis. This chart is just one of many that can be generated.
Ill walk you through builtin diagnostic plots for linear regression analysis in r there are many other ways to explore data and diagnose linear models other than the builtin base r function though. Multiple regression residual analysis and outliers. Then, we compare the observed response values to their fitted values based on the models with the i th observation deleted. Units is a variable in your data, not a particular name for somekind of variable like residuals or fitted values although units as general does have that kind of meaning. Residuals from a logistic regression freakonometrics. Spss multiple regression analysis in 6 simple steps spss tutorials. One property of the residuals is that they sum to zero and have a mean of zero. The residuals matrix is an nby4 table containing four types of residuals, with one row for each observation.
The software will guess based on the values, but if it guesses wrong. Lionel loosefit has been hauled to court for violating the assumptions of linear regression. Violations of the assumptions for linear regression. Therefore, the second and third plots, which seem to indicate dependency between the residuals and the fitted values, suggest a different model. The area of each bar is the relative number of observations. Does anyone know how to execute an analysis of residuals in. Spss automatically gives you whats called a normal probability plot more specifically a pp plot. Linear regression assumptions and diagnostics in r.
Jun 12, 20 the spread plots of the fitted and residual values appear in the middle column of the third row of the regression diagnostics panel. Order plot to make sure the order of the runners didnt affect the results. Introduction to regression with spss lesson 2 idre stats. The pattern show here indicates no problems with the assumption that the residuals are normally distributed at each level of y and constant in variance across levels of y.
So, its difficult to use residuals to determine whether an observation is an outlier, or to assess whether the variance is constant. For example, you can specify the residual type to plot. Standardized residuals in regression when the residuals are not normal. The first plot seems to indicate that the residuals and the fitted values are uncorrelated, as they should be in a homoscedastic linear model with normally distributed errors. This pattern indicates that the variances of the residuals are unequal nonconstant. Standardizing the deleted residuals produces studentized residuals. This sheet contains the residuals plot with the initial chart being the normal probability plot of residuals shown below. This program shows some of the ways spss can be used to identify outliers.
Check for increasing residuals as size of fitted value increases plotting residuals versus the value of a fitted response should produce a distribution of points scattered randomly about 0, regardless of the size of the fitted value. Conversely, a fitted value of 5 or 11 has an expected residual. Interpretation of the residuals versus fitted values plots a residual distribution such as that in figure 2. If the pattern indicates that you should fit the model with a different link function, you should use binary fitted line plot or fit binary logistic regression in minitab statistical software. Predict fitted stores the tted values from the regression in a data column variable called fitted.
This is a binned probabilityprobability plot comparing the studentized residuals to a normal distribution. For example, figure 2 shows some plots for a regression model relating. Statistical models in r some examples steven buechler department of mathematics 276b hurley hall. Interpreting residual plots to improve your regression qualtrics. If a model is properly fitted, there should be no correlation between residuals and predictors and fitted values. The standard deviation of the residuals at different values of the predictors can vary, even if the variances are constant. Why you need to check your residual plots for regression. The changes you make to the defaults remain until you change them again, even after you exit minitab. Working with data spss research guides at bates college. In r, we can obtain the fitted values and residuals using the functions predict and residuals. Fitting a multiple linear regression linear fit fit model. It appears that what spss calls standarized residuals matches r studentized residuals. The plots provided are a limited set, for instance you cannot obtain plots with nonstandardized fitted values or residual.
How to generate a plot of residuals versus predictor variable. For example, a fitted value of 8 has an expected residual that is negative. I always claim that graphs are important in econometrics and statistics. Regressing y on x and requesting the studentized residuals, we obtain the following software. If there is a pattern, it may suggest that there is more than a simple linear relationship between the two variables. One should always conduct a residual analysis to verify that the conditions for drawing inferences about the coefficients in a linear model have been met.
However, there is little general acceptance of any of the statistical tests. Plot residuals against fitted values in most cases, these are the estimated conditional means, according to the model, since it is not uncommon for conditional variances to depend on conditional means, especially to increase as conditional means increase. A fitted value is a statistical models prediction of the mean response value when you input the values of the predictors, factor levels, or components into the model. In the graph above, you can predict nonzero values for the residuals based on the fitted value. How to interpret a residualfit spread plot the do loop. Checking assumptions about residuals in regression analysis. Basics of stata this handout is intended as an introduction to stata. Linear regression analysis in spss statistics procedure. Quite commonly, however, residual values may increase. When you run a regression, stats iq automatically calculates and plots residuals to help you understand and improve your regression model. In many situations, especially if you would like to performed a detailed analysis of the residuals, copying saving the derived variables lets use these variables with any analysis procedure available in spss. It is a scatter plot of residuals on the y axis and fitted values estimated responses on the x axis. You can see an example of this cone shaped pattern in the residuals by fitted value plot below.
What is the difference of studentized residuals and. The fitted vs residuals plot is mainly useful for investigating. In regression analysis, the distinction between errors and residuals is subtle and important, and leads to the concept of studentized residuals. This is indicated by the mean residual value for every fitted value region being close to. For example, if the residual variance increases with the fitted values, then prediction intervals will tend to be wider than they should be at low fitted values and narrower than they should be at high fitted values. Given an unobservable function that relates the independent variable to the dependent variable say, a line the deviations of the dependent variable observations from this function are the. What spss calls studentized residuals, every other program calls standardized residuals. That is, there should be no pattern to the residuals.
No patterns should be present if the model fits well. As a result, plots of raw residuals from logistic regression are generally not useful. R is open source free software, where r community is very fast for software update adding new libraries on a regular basis new version of stable r is 3. Scatterplot with regression standardized residuals on the vertical axis and regression standardized predicted values on the. Below are the most important key differences between r vs spss. If the model is well fitted, there should be no pattern to the residuals plotted against the fitted values. Plot of residuals versus corresponding predicted values.
Follow 186 views last 30 days farfar on 19 apr 2017. If you identify any patterns or outliers in your residual versus fits. Testing the normality of residuals in a regression using spss. If you enter a value of 5 for the predictor, the fitted value is 20. Understanding diagnostic plots for linear regression analysis. This would show up as a funnel or megaphone shape to the residual plot. Were going to use the observed, predicted, and residual values to assess and. Note that, as defined, the residuals appear on the y axis and the fitted values appear on the x axis. Fit a multiple linear regression model to describe the relationship between many quantitative predictor variables and a response variable. If a plot of residuals versus tted values shows a dependence pattern then a linear model is likely invalid. Spss will save the predicted values of symptoms based on the regression equation and the. This video demonstrates how test the normality of residuals in spss. The fitted line plot suggests that one data point does not follow the trend in the rest of the data. The fitted values are created as a variable in your.
717 780 1162 1457 1397 548 979 1352 273 632 120 457 823 872 771 93 152 229 1392 1080 1044 909 1269 423 213 65 1487 35 331 250 1382 1447 1483 1021 1032 377 1341 1089 1148 1487 669 383 1334 965